This question is from textbook College Algebra
Answer by stanbon(75887) (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
f(x) = x-2/x+2
y=(x-2)/(x+2)
Interchange x and y to get:
x=(y-2)/(y+2)
Solve for y as follows:
x(y+2)=y-2
xy+2x = y-2
y-xy=2x+2
y(1-x)=2x+2
y= (2x+2)/(1-x), x not equal to 1
This is the inverse.
